AMSTERDAM, April 25,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Sports.com, the go-to platform for immersive sports content and fan engagement owned by Lottery.com Inc. (Nasdaq: LTRY, LTRYW) ('Lottery.com' or the 'Company'), is proud to announce its role as Headline Event Partner for Soccerex Europe 2025, taking place from May 19–21 at the iconic Johan Cruyff Arena in Amsterdam. Widely regarded as the premier global football business event, Soccerex brings together the most influential figures in the sport — including club executives, federation leaders, former players, investors, rights holders, and cutting-edge companies — for three days of high-level networking, content, and deal-making. Sports.com is also the title sponsor for the three 2025 Soccerex events.
Representing Sports.com at this prestigious event will be:
Marc Bircham, former QPR and Millwall star, now Director and Head of Sports Acquisitions at Sports.com;
Tamer Hassan, internationally acclaimed Hollywood actor and Director at Lottery.com, known for The Football Factory and The Business;
Dennis Wise, former Chelsea and England football legend and respected football executive and;
Ant Middleton, ex-Elite Special Forces Commander, bestselling author, motivational speaker, and globally recognized TV personality from SAS: Who Dares Wins.

Aerospace and defense company AeroVironment (NASDAQ:AVAV) will be announcing earnings results this Tuesday afternoon. Here's what investors should know. AeroVironment missed analysts' revenue expectations by 10.9% last quarter, reporting revenues of $167.6 million, down 10.2% year on year. It was a disappointing quarter for the company, with full-year revenue guidance missing analysts' expectations significantly and full-year EBITDA guidance missing analysts' expectations significantly. Is AeroVironment a buy or sell going into earnings? Read our full analysis here, it's free. This quarter, analysts are expecting AeroVironment's revenue to grow 23.7% year on year to $243.7 million, improving from the 5.9% increase it recorded in the same quarter last year. Adjusted earnings are expected to come in at $1.41 per share. Analysts covering the company have generally reconfirmed their estimates over the last 30 days, suggesting they anticipate the business to stay the course heading into earnings. AeroVironment has only missed Wall Street's revenue estimates once over the last two years, exceeding top-line expectations by 5.6% on average. Looking at AeroVironment's peers in the aerospace and defense segment, some have already reported their Q1 results, giving us a hint as to what we can expect. HEICO delivered year-on-year revenue growth of 14.9%, beating analysts' expectations by 3.5%, and Redwire reported a revenue decline of 30.1%, falling short of estimates by 16.5%. HEICO traded up 7.4% following the results while Redwire's stock price was unchanged. Read our full analysis of HEICO's results here and Redwire's results here. Investors in the aerospace and defense segment have had steady hands going into earnings, with share prices flat over the last month. AeroVironment is up 7.2% during the same time and is heading into earnings with an average analyst price target of $195.38 (compared to the current share price of $190.94). NEW YORK (AP) — The price of oil rose and U.S. stock futures fell as global markets react to the U.S. strike against nuclear targets in Iran. The price of Brent crude oil, the international standard, rose 2.6% to $79 a barrel. U.S. crude rose 2.6% to $75.76 a barrel. On Saturday, U.S. forces attacked three Iranian nuclear and military sites, further increasing the stakes in the war between Israel and Iran. Futures for the S&P 500 and the Dow Jones Industrial Average slipped 0.3%, while Nasdaq futures fell 0.5%. Treasury yields were little changed. The modest moves indicate markets are taking the latest development in stride. The conflict, which began with an Israeli attack against Iran on June 13, has sent oil prices yo-yoing, which has in turn caused see-saw moves for the U.S. stock market, because of rising and ebbing fears that the war could disrupt the global flow of crude. Iran is a major producer of oil and also sits on the narrow Strait of Hormuz, through which much of the world's crude passes. An Iran retaliation that included closing off the waterway would be technically difficult to pull off but traders are afraid Iran could severely disrupt transit through it, sending insurance rates spiking and making shippers nervous to move without U.S. Navy escorts Some analysts think Iran is unlikely to close down the waterway because the country uses it to transport its own crude, mostly to China, and oil is a major source of revenue for the regime. 'It's a scorched earth possibility, a Sherman-burning-Atlanta move,' said Tom Kloza, chief market analyst at Turner Mason & Co. 'It's not probable.' Kloza thinks oil futures will ease back down after initial fears blow over. Ed Yardeni, a long-time analyst, agreed, writing in a report that Tehran leaders would likely hold back. 'They aren't crazy,' he wrote in a note to investors Sunday. 'The price of oil should fall and stock markets around the world should climb higher.' Other experts aren't so sure. Andy Lipow, a Houston analyst covering oil markets for 45 years, said countries are not always rational actors and that he wouldn't be surprised if Tehran lashed out for political or emotional reasons. 'If the Strait of Hormuz was completely shut down, oil prices would rise to $120 to $130 a barrel,' said Lipow, predicting that that would translate to about $4.50 a gallon at the pump and hurt consumers in other ways. 'It would mean higher prices for all those goods transported by truck, and it would be more difficult for the Fed to lower interest rates.'
